The Roy Morgan Australian Readership report for the 12 months to September 2024 shows that 11.5 million Australians aged 14+ (51.1%) now read print magazines. This market broadens to 14.8 million Australians aged 14+ (65.6%) who read magazines in print or online either via the web or an app. There were widespread increases in print readership over the last year with six magazine categories increasing their readership. The most widely read magazine category continues to be Food & Entertainment, with a massive readership of 7,408,000, over 3 million ahead of any other magazine category and reaching nearly a third of the population. Better Homes & Gardens is still Australia’s most widely read paid magazine, with print readership of 1,825,000 (up 1.1 per cent from a year ago), ahead of The Australian Women’s Weekly on 1.2 million. These are the latest findings from the Roy Morgan Single Source survey of 64,871 Australians aged 14+ in the 12 months to September 2024.
